A client recently had some work done on his website. As he discovered later to his cost, the web designer had changed the format of the website from straight html to Microsoft SharePoint Web Designer. Now for those of you who dont know, the computer that the website is stored on, the server, needs to have something called extensions added so it can use Microsoft SharePoint Web Designer webpages. But, as my client discovered that puts you in a difficult position. Now he cant find anyone to work on his website because few, if any, professional web designers work in the Microsoft SharePoint Web Designer format, and of course to change it back to html he is going to have to pay again.
